U+577A "坺" CJK Unified Ideograph-# is a rare or obscure Chinese character that appears in historical or classical texts, representing a piece of earth or clod of soil. Its radical is 土 (earth, soil), and it consists of eight strokes, with a phonetic component derived from 犮. While not commonly used in modern Chinese, the character is defined and encoded in the Unicode standard to preserve its presence in scholarly or literary contexts, such as in the Kangxi Dictionary or ancient poetry.
